		<description>I graduated from college in 1977. I have never worked into communications except for a second job at a radio station for a few months. When I graduated from college I went looking for work and found I had very few skills to get a job. I got a job as a clerk and continued working as a clerk. In time I went back to school and studied office computers but now people do their own work and don't need support people to help them. My degree in communications was totally useless.</description>
